If you are still having this non-start problem check the small slip-on, low tension connector on the side of the dizzy. Just had weeks of the same problem, changed everything until a brilliant RAC mechanic spotted this fault-now runs fantastic!Currently one on ebay, item number 370069901980.
He also found that the diaphram inside the fuel pump had seen better days;) Worth checking?
